A 15-year-old boy comes to the physician with left shoulder joint pain and swelling.  He has had these symptoms for the past 3 months and they are getting progressively worse.  He has no fever, weight loss, or night sweats.  The patient lifts weights and plays baseball 5 days a week.  He has taken acetaminophen and ibuprofen with little relief.  Examination shows a tender mass at the left proximal humerus.  Range of motion is normal.  Laboratory evaluation shows elevated alkaline phosphatase, erythrocyte sedimentation rate, and lactate dehydrogenase.  X-ray of the shoulder is shown in the photograph below. Which of the following is the most likely diagnosis? A) Ewing sarcoma B) Osteoid osteoma C) Osteomyelitis D) Osteosarcoma E) Stress fracture Which of the following is the most likely diagnosis?
